0 properties in Santiago Del Monte, Castrillon, Province of Asturias, Principality of Asturias, Spain
Select Locations in Santiago Del Monte, Castrillon, Province of Asturias, Principality of Asturias, Spain
Below are all the listings of properties for sale in Santiago Del Monte, Castrillon, Province of Asturias, Principality of Asturias, Spain currently advertised on Nubricks.